What Does ‘No ID Verification’ Actually Mean in 2026?
Let’s clear this up. A true ‘no verification’ casino doesn’t exist for UK players on UKGC-licensed sites. They will ask for your name, address, date of birth, and email. That’s a given. What some sites offer is a ‘no document upload’ process. They might use a soft credit check or an electoral roll lookup to verify you instantly. That is the closest you will get to a no ID verification experience.
When you see a promotion for ‘free spins without ID checks’, you need to read the small print. Often, these are offered by casinos that hold a license from Curacao or Malta, not the UKGC. This means you have zero protection if something goes wrong. No UKGC ombudsman to complain to. I’ve seen players wait months for withdrawals from these places. It is not a gamble worth taking.

Third, and this is crucial, check the wagering requirements. A no deposit bonus is worthless if you have to wager it 100 times. I look for anything under 40x. Also, check the max cashout. A common trap is ‘max cashout £50’. So even if you win £500 from your free spins, you only get £50. The rest disappears. Always check this.
Here is a quick list of what I check before I take any free spins offer:
- Is the casino UKGC licensed? (Non-negotiable for me).
- What is the wagering requirement? (Aim for 35x or less).
- What is the max cashout? (Look for £100 or higher).
- Are there game restrictions? (Some spins are only for one slot).
- What is the expiry time? (Often 72 hours. That is tight).

Why Responsible Gambling Tools Matter More Than Free Spins
I am obsessed with jackpots, but I am also realistic. The odds of hitting a million-pound jackpot are tiny. The real win is playing for fun and not losing your rent money. That is why I focus heavily on deposit limits and self-exclusion tools. They are the most important features of any casino account.
Before I even claim a ‘free spins no deposit no id verification uk 2026’ offer, I set my deposit limits. I go into my account settings and set a weekly deposit limit of £50. I also set a reality check for every 30 minutes. That means a pop-up appears telling me how long I have been playing and how much I have lost. It is annoying, but it keeps me honest.
Self-exclusion is another tool. If you feel like you are losing control, you can block yourself from all UKGC casinos for a set period. Six months, a year, five years. It is a powerful option. I have used it before when I was chasing losses. It saved me a lot of money.
